This may very well be what’s necessary to restore the striped bass fishery in Ninigret Pond in Charlestown, RI- particularly the Cinder Worm emergence. During the past several spring months of May and June what was the historically dependable emergence of cinder worms, has been essentially shutdown caused in my estimation by poor water quality (nitrogen loading from lawn ferilizers and compromised septic systems) and inadequate exchanges of fresh highly oxygenated ocean waters.
Time will tell of course.

It only stands to reason, that if you can REACH more fish, you can CATCH more fish. One might argue that this may not be the case when fishing in freshwater for trout or bass or northern pike, however when flyfishing in saltwater- the elements of distance, speed and accuracy of your casts will have a direct bearing on your catch rate. As a Fly Fishers International Certified Fly Casting Instructor I can in short order significantly improve your flycasting abilities, enabling you to be more successful whether you are casting from shore or from a boat, in saltwater or fresh.
I will conduct these lessons in a park or open grassy area. We will use top quality Sage, Temple Fork Outfitters and Orvis equipment (and yours if you would like). We may also relocate to a shallow body of water in order that you can experience the "loading" effect that water will have on your flyrod- and your casting techniques. I will show you casting techniques particularly useful when fishing in salt water and higher wind conditions. Lessons (and learning) are best if they are spread out over several 21/2 hour sessions for the beginning caster. If you are more advanced, typically many casting faults can be cured in one or two-2 hour lessons.
